Event requirements

This is not a racing school but rather a high performance driving school on a race circuit under close supervision by instructors.  You will be taught the fine art of car control and fundamentals of vehicle dynamics.  You will be able to learn the capabilities of your car and improve your driving skills at speeds that are not permitted on public roads.  All drivers will be instructed on safety regulations, and general etiquette on the track.  In addition to the “Pre-Event Safety Inspection” which the driver is required to have performed, an “On-Site Safety  Inspection” will be performed prior to the event.  A confirmation notice that explains the Safety Inspection requirements will be sent to you approximately 3 – 4 weeks before the event and after registration and payment are received and accepted. 

PLEASE READ THE FOLLOWING INFORMATION CAREFULLY:

FULL FACE HELMETS ARE MANDATORY AT THIS VENUE. OPEN FACE HELMETS ARE NOT PERMITTED !!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!!

To participate, each driver must be 18 years of age or older and possess a valid driver’s license that is not suspended or revoked.  DRIVER’S LICENSE WILL BE CHECKED DURING TRACK REGISTRATION.

All drivers must have a helmet which is SNELL rated 2000, 2005 or 2010 SA or M.

Cabriolets and Convertibles must have a roll cage.

Seatbelts: Equivalent restraints must be provided for driver and passenger.  Factory seatbelts and 5 or 6 point harnesses with anti-submarine belts are permitted.  4 point harnesses are permitted on the driver and passenger sides, if factory seatbelts are also available for use on the driver and passenger sides, at the Instructor's discretion.  All types must use metal to metal buckles, be in sound condition and must be mounted using the factory mounting points and/or be mounted per the SCCA General Competition Rules. 

No SUVs/SAVs, vans, trucks, limos, open wheeled cars or any inappropriate vehicles permitted.
